Charming Tieback Stitch — Easy Knitting Pattern for Scarves, Headbands & More

The knitted tieback stitch is a versatile, textured pattern that makes a lovely decorative element for scarves, headbands, blankets, and other accessories. This easy-to-follow 12-row repeat creates a rhythmic mix of knits and purls that produces subtle ridges and interest without complicated shaping—great for both adventurous beginners and experienced knitters looking for a fresh stitch pattern.

Knitting materials and tools:

  • DPN 4 mm (UK 8 or US 6)
  • Knit Picks, Simply Wool (Bulky) – 100% Eco Wool. 100 grams - 193 yards per skein

Common abbreviations:

  • k – knit
  • p – purl
  • st(s) – stitch(es)
  • sel s – selvage stitch: always slip the first stitch knitwise, work to the last stitch, purl the last stitch

Tieback knit stitch instructions:

Cast on a multiple of 7 sts, plus 2 extra sts, plus 2 selvage stitches. Cast on 32 sts.

Row 1: sel s, *p2, k5 – repeat from *, p2, sel s.

Row 2: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Row 3: sel s, *p2, k5 – repeat from *, p2, sel s.

Row 4: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Row 5: sel s, *k2, p5 – repeat from *, k2, sel s.

Row 6: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Row 7: sel s, *k2, p5 – repeat from *, k2, sel s.

Row 8: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Row 9: sel s, *k2, p5 – repeat from *, k2, sel s.

Row 10: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Row 11: sel s, *k2, p5 – repeat from *, k2, sel s.

Row 12: sel s, purl all stitches, sel s.

Repeat Rows 1-12 to form pattern.

Notes and tips:

  • If trying this stitch for a new project, knit a small swatch to check how the texture shows with your yarn and needles.
  • Add stitch markers between pattern repeats if you find it helpful to track the 7-stitch pattern repeat.
  • Finish and block your piece gently to even out stitches and let the pattern relax.
